Alerus Financial Corporation, through its subsidiary, Alerus Financial, National Association, provides various financial services to businesses and consumers. Alerus Financial Corporation was founded in 1879 and is headquartered in Grand Forks, North Dakota. Alerus Financial Corp (ALRS) is traded on NASDAQ Exchange in USA. It is located in 401 Demers Avenue, Grand Forks, ND, United States, 58201 and employs 709 people. Alerus Financial is listed under Diversified Financial Services category by Fama And French industry classification. The company currently falls under 'Small-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 428.7 M.
